Find your National Insurance number

You can find your National Insurance number:

  • on a document you already have, for example a P60, payslip or letters about benefits
  • in your personal tax account if you already have one

You can also use your personal tax account or HMRC app to download a letter that shows your National Insurance number.

Your National Insurance number is made up of 2 letters, 6 numbers and a final letter, for example, QQ123456B.

Find your National Insurance number online

You can use this service if you:

  • need to find your National Insurance number
  • know your number, but need it on a letter

You鈥檒l need to sign in to use this service. If you do not already have sign in details, you鈥檒l be able to create them.

HM Revenue and Customs (HMRC) will not tell you your National Insurance number over the phone or on webchat.

If you can prove your identity

You鈥檒l be able to view your National Insurance number online if you can prove your identity, for example using a passport or driving licence.

If you cannot prove your identity

You can still use this service, but you will not be able to view your National Insurance number online. It will be posted to the address that HMRC has on record for you. This can take up to 10 working days to arrive.

If you live abroad

You cannot use this service if you live abroad. You鈥檒l need to contact HMRC to get a letter confirming your National Insurance number. This can take up to 21 working days to arrive.

Other ways to get your National Insurance number

If you cannot find your National Insurance number on any of your documents or by using the online service, you can:

  • contact HMRC to get a letter confirming your National Insurance number - this can take up to 10 working days to arrive if you live in the UK or 21 working days if you live abroad

If you鈥檝e never had a National Insurance number

You can聽apply for a National Insurance number聽if you鈥檝e never had one.
